Jason Tindall will be 'devastated' at Bournemouth sacking, says Jonathan Woodgate

Bournemouth caretaker manager Jonathan Woodgate says Jason Tindall will be 'devastated' after being sacked.

The Cherries - who were relegated from the Premier League last season - are sixth in the Championship, nine points off second place and 13 off top spot.

"I've spoken to him a couple of times, he's going to be devastated, isn't he," Woodgate told BBC Radio Solent.

He only joined the Cherries on Monday as senior first-team coach after Graeme Jones left to become Steve Bruce's number two at Newcastle.

The 41-year-old former Leeds United and Real Madrid defender was sacked as Middlesbrough head coach last June after a year in charge.
